CITY OF BURLEY
NOTICE OF SPECIAL ELECTION
MAY 20, 2025
Notice is hereby given that, pursuant to Resolution No. 1-25 adopted by the Burley City Council on March 4, 2025, a special election will be held in the City of Burley on Tuesday, May 20, 2025, between the hours of 8:00 o’clock A.M. and 8:00 o’clock P.M. for the purpose of voting upon the question and proposition of increasing the levy on the taxable property within the City of Burley by the amount necessary to produce the sum of ($360,000.00) in excess of that otherwise allowed by law, for each of the tax years 2025 and 2026, to provide additional funding for the Burley Public Library as provided in Resolution No. 1-25 of the Burley City Council adopted on the 4th day of March, 2025.
The Burley City Council has adopted the following Official Statement:
On May 20, 2025, a special election will be held on the question of a levy to provide additional funding for the Burley Public Library as provided in Resolution No. 1-25 of the Burley City Council adopted on the 4th day of March, 2025. The levy will be assessed for the two tax years 2025 and 2026, and it is estimated that Three Hundred Sixty Thousand Dollars ($360,000.00) in excess of that otherwise allowed by law will be collected each year.
The question to be submitted to the electors of the City of Burley shall be by ballot reading substantially as follows:
FOR THE NEXT TWO YEARS, LEVY FUNDS OF $360,000 SHALL PROVIDE 61% OF THE LIBRARY’S GENERAL OPERATING BUDGET. FUNDS WILL SUPPORT PATRON ACCESS TO SHARED LIBRARY MATERIALS, SOFTWARE, EQUIPMENT, AND THE PURCHASE OF BOOKS, E-BOOKS, AUDIOBOOKS, AND VISUAL MEDIA. ADDITIONALLY, FUNDS WILL COVER LIBRARIAN AND SUPPORT STAFF SALARIES, INTERNS, SERVICE AND MAINTENANCE, AND CONTRACTED INTERNET TECHNICAL SUPPORT. THE ESTIMATED ANNUAL COST TO TAXPAYERS IS $27.88 PER $100,000 OF TAXABLE ASSESSED VALUE, BASED ON CURRENT CONDITIONS.
SHALL THE LEVY UPON THE TAXABLE PROPERTY WITHIN THE CITY OF BURLEY BE INCREASED TO PRODUCE THE SUM OF THREE HUNDRED SIXTY THOUSAND DOLLARS ($360,000.00) IN EXCESS OF THAT OTHERWISE ALLOWED BY LAW, FOR EACH OF THE TAX YEARS 2025 AND 2026, TO PROVIDE ADDITIONAL FUNDING FOR THE BURLEY PUBLIC LIBRARY AS PROVIDED IN RESOLUTION NO. 1-25 OF THE BURLEY CITY COUNCIL ADOPTED ON THE 4TH DAY OF MARCH, 2025?
